Featuring: William Hartnell, Jacqueline Hill, Maureen O'Brien, William Russell, Jeremy Bulloch, Peter Craze, Richard Shaw

Back on the proper time track, the travellers take steps to change the future. A rebel force of native Xerons are plotting against the invading Moroks who have captured the Doctor.

Cliffhanger: being of no further use to Lobos, the Doctor is taken away to be processed ...
